Indianapolis-based Angie's List Inc. (Nasdaq: ANGI) founder Angie Hicks will headline TechPoint's 2014 Entrepreneurship Bootcamp next week at Launch Fishers. The event will feature panels and presentations on topics ranging from fundraising to insurance for entrepreneurs.

Entrepreneur Bootcamp

October 10th at Launch Fishers

Here's a look at the sessions lineup so you know what to expect from this entrepreneur boot camp.

Experienced Entrepreneurs Panel Featuring: Mark Hill of Collina Ventures and Angie Hicks of Angie's List with moderator Tom Walsh, Ice Miller

You've seen Angie Hicks on TV in her commercials for Angie's List, but now you'll get to see her in person and hear all about her journey from going door-to-door selling memberships in this revolutionary new service industry idea, to being the face of a nationally known brand and public company. Mark Hill co-founded baker Hill in 1983, and since its acquisition in 2005, Mark has become one of Indy's most active angel investors with 48 startups and seats on the boards of T2 Systems and Interactive Intelligence. Imagine what you might know if you had been part of one of Indy's earliest tech success stories and followed it up by investing in and advising four dozen other startups. This panel is going to be one of those things people talk about and remember for a very long time.

Young Entrepreneurs, Lessons Learned Featuring: Chris Palmer of Boxfox and Peter SerVaas and Ilya Rekhter of DoubleMap with moderator Dustin DuBois, Ice Miller

Chris Palmer is the reigning Rising Star and Peter Servaas and Ilya Rekhter lead the Tech Startup of the Year from the 2014 TechPoint Mira Awards. Already on his third successful startup, Chris Palmer secured funding from and spent six months in Chile with accelerator Start-Up Chile, and BoxFox was also a finalist for the prestigious Y Combinator accelerator as well. Peter Servass and Ilya Rekhter piloted DoubleMap when they were still students, but the company's rapid growth now includes customers nationwide and they even acquired a similar company from Atlanta.

Lessons from the Trenches Discussion: Dustin Sapp of TinderBox and Kristine Camron, Ice Miller

Dustin Sapp is a serial entrepreneur who has a lot of great experience with startup companies — some worked out and some didn't. Kristine and Dustin will discuss how those experiences, both positive and negative, impacted the way he runs his fast-growing, successful company today.

Prevent Money Mistakes That Could Sink You Featuring: Peter Dunn “Pete the Planner” of Radio, TV & Books

Peter Dunn a.k.a. Pete the Planner is an award-winning comedian author and financial mind. He hosts the popular radio show The Pete the Planner on 93 WIBC FM and he's the resident Fox59 News personal finance expert. Pete will be speaking about money mistakes startups make and how to avoid them.

Plus, Kristine Camron and Eric Goodman of Ice Miller; Harlan Schafir of Human Capital Concepts; and Nicole Wallace and Melissa Stout of Milestone Advisors will deliver presentations and Q&A covering the following vital startup topics:

“Show Me the Money!” Fundraising & Terms Sheet Negotiation Ask the Expert: Kristine Camron and Eric Goodman, Ice Miller

Health Insurance for the Entrepreneur & First Employees Ask the Expert: Harlan Schafir, Human Capital Concepts

A Starter Kit for Business, Preparing for Financing: Nicole Wallace and Melissa Stout Milestone Advisors

Entrepreneur Bootcamp ends with a pitch competition and “Ask the Experts” open session where attendees can get small group and one-on-one time with our lineup of startup rockstars and expert advisors. Register now for the October 10th bootcamp.
